About Annette

Annette Gilliam is a licensed attorney admitted to practice law in the State of California. She was admitted to the California State Bar in 1987. Her license is currently in active status. Ms. Gilliam is the principal attorney at her own practice, Annette Gilliam, Esq., located in Temecula, California. She has been practicing law for over 38 years, serving clients throughout Southern California.

Ms. Gilliam earned her Juris Doctor degree from Loyola Law School in Los Angeles, where she graduated in 1987. During her time at Loyola, she was actively involved in the Entertainment Law Journal, serving as a staff member and later as the Managing Editor. Prior to law school, she completed her undergraduate education at California State University, Los Angeles, receiving a Bachelor of Science degree in Physics in 1972. She was recognized on the Dean's List and received the Alumni Association Award for Distinguished Student in Physics in 1971.

Ms. Gilliam concentrates her practice in the areas of employment and labor law, corporate and incorporation matters, and construction and development. She represents individuals and businesses in various legal matters, including employment disputes, corporate governance, and construction-related issues. Her practice encompasses all stages of litigation, including initial case evaluation, discovery, mediation, settlement negotiations, and trial proceedings in both state and federal courts.

Throughout her career, Ms. Gilliam has handled cases in the Superior Court of California for the County of Riverside and the United States District Court for the Southern District of California. She has also appeared before the California Court of Appeal on multiple occasions. Prior to founding her own firm, she worked as an associate attorney at Parkinson Wolf Lazar & Leo from 1987 to 1990, and as a senior attorney at Southern California Edison Company from 1990 to 2013.

Ms. Gilliam is an active member of the California State Bar Association. She has been recognized for her contributions to the legal field, including being named a Super Lawyer every year from 2010 through 2025. She is also a Fellow of the American Bar Foundation, an honorary organization of judges, lawyers, and legal scholars whose public and private careers have demonstrated outstanding dedication to the welfare of their communities and the highest principles of the legal profession. Ms. Gilliam is fluent in English and Spanish, allowing her to serve the diverse communities of Southern California effectively.
